Chemistry. a. a combining form used in the names of chemical … the sizzle hackettstownWeba combining form meaning “ color ,” used in the formation of compound words. chromhydrosis. 2. Chemistry. a. a combining form used in the names of chemical compounds in which chromium is present. b. a combining form that, when prefixed to the name of a chemical compound, denotes its colored form.
